What your child develops
Kingdom Come: Deliverance offers a rich and immersive historical experience, encouraging critical thinking, strategic planning, and problem-solving through its challenging combat and quest systems. Players will develop spatial awareness navigating the detailed world and improve memory through its intricate narrative and character interactions. The game's emphasis on ethical choices can also foster moral reasoning.

About this game
You're Henry, the son of a blacksmith. Thrust into a raging civil war, you watch helplessly as invaders storm your village and slaughter your friends and family.
